Abstract

The invention relates to an automatic revolving door, particularly to a firmly-connected automatic revolving door. According to the automatic revolving door, connecting frames for a rotating beam and a cap head are L-shaped connecting plates which are connected with the two ends of the rotating beam and are axisymmetric about the rotating beam; one edge of the bend of each L-shaped connecting plate is fixedly connected with the rotating beam; and the other edge of the bend of each L-shaped connecting is connected with the cap head in an overlapping manner, and is arc-shaped and matched with the cap head. The integral structure is simple to process, the connecting frames in large-area and symmetric contact with the cap head are less susceptible to abrasion, and the connection is firm.

Background technology
Automatic revolving door is the top product of an industry, to the sensation that people is warm generous, luxurious atmosphere can be built again, the open shop front of its spaciousness and the design of high style simultaneously, can be rated as the apt word added to clinch the point of building, the energy-conservation comfortable space of building interior constant temperature, windproof, sand prevention, sound insulation can be guaranteed.
The rotating beam 1 ' of existing automatic revolving door is the turning arm that one end is located on cap head with the link of cap head, described turning arm 2 ' is provided with two engaging lugs 3 ', described engaging lug and rotating beam affixed, this kind of link processed complex, easy wearing and tearing, and turning arm is not symmetrical arranged, make to connect built on the sand.
